Micro-Shear Bond Strengths of Self-Adhesive Resin Cements to Enamel and Dentin

Bond strengths of self-adhesive resin cements (Unicem, 3M ESPE; Maxcem, Kerr; Biscem, Bisco; and Multilink Sprint, Ivoclar Vivadent) were assessed by means of a mocro-shear bond test that measured bonding to small areas of the tooth substrate. Self-adhesive resin cements tested in this study showed low bond strengths to bovine dentin, especially in self-cure modes. Within the limitations of this study, it does not seem that bond strengths of self-adhesive resin cements are high enough. If possible, light cure application may be needed when using the cements.
